Production Process
This machine utilizes a fully automated servo control system to seamlessly synchronize every reinforced module, spanning from large-scale automatic feeding and precision gluing to heavy-duty folding and squaring.
The workflow begins at the 【Feeding Process】. The expanded servo-driven feeding system boasts enhanced material-through capacity. Even at peak speeds of up to 5,000 pieces per hour, it ensures that larger, heavier cardboard blanks are perfectly aligned, fundamentally preventing errors such as skewed feeding or double-feeding.
The cardboard then advances to the 【Gluing Process】. This high-speed model is uniquely equipped with a dual-glue system featuring both hot-melt and cold-glue capabilities, applying adhesive with absolute uniformity onto the rapidly moving large surface areas. An automatic crash-lock bottom attachment is also seamlessly integrated into this stage.
In the 【Folding Process】, a heavy-duty folding station utilizing cam-controlled plows and pneumatic tuckers comes into play. Thanks to the reinforced frame weight and widened folding arms, it handles oversized blanks at peak speeds without any cracking, tearing, or structural deflection. Immediately following this, sheets pass through a servo-driven squaring section, which automatically fixes any micro-misalignment right before the final compression.
Just prior to the final compression, the 【Real-Time Quality Inspection & Ejection Process】 is activated. An integrated online inspection system instantly scans for defects such as open seams, skewed panels, or insufficient glue. Without slowing down the production line, it automatically ejects defective boxes at high speed. Finally, the counting and stacking module outputs perfectly uniform bundles of large-scale cartons in a non-stop, streamlined cycle.

Core Structural Upgrades over the 2300 Model:
Larger Machine Footprint: The overall dimensions have been expanded from 13500×3100×1800mm to 13500×3400×1800mm, offering a wider and more stable processing platform.
Expanded Feeding Capacity: The maximum feeding sheet size has been significantly increased from 1050×1150mm to 1250×1300mm, allowing your facility to take on much larger box manufacturing contracts.
Heavier Chassis Weight: The total machine weight has been boosted from 10 Tons to 13 Tons. This extra 3 tons of structural reinforcement provides massive dampening and vibration resistance, keeping the machine rock-solid at speeds of 3000-5000 pcs/hour.

Advantage Comparison
| Comparison Item | Our Machinery | Other Manufacturers |
|---|---|---|
| Drive System | The entire machine is equipped with six independent servo drive systems, enabling high-precision motion control and rapid digital parameter setup. ![]() | Uses conventional induction motors combined with chain-drive mechanisms, resulting in lower production efficiency and limited speed-control flexibility. ![]() |
| Control System (PLC) | High-performance PLC-based control system with intelligent recipe management, supporting one-click storage and recall of over 200 process parameters. ![]() | Uses traditional hard-wired relay control circuits, limiting system expandability and preventing digital recipe management. ![]() |
| Gluing System | Intelligent automatic glue replenishment system compatible with both cold-glue and hot-melt adhesive applications, ensuring consistent, precise, and reliable carton bonding. ![]() | Relies on manual glue replenishment, which can lead to unstable adhesive supply, reduced production efficiency, and increased adhesive consumption. ![]() |
| Frame Specifications | Utilizes 16 mm thick one-piece steel plates processed through quenching, tempering, stress-relief, and aging treatments to minimize internal stress, ensuring outstanding structural stability and minimal deformation during heavy-duty, high-speed operation. ![]() | The frame uses 13 mm steel plates with a conventional welded structure, making it more susceptible to vibration and resonance during high-speed operation, which may affect machine accuracy and long-term stability. ![]() |
| Conveyor Transmission | Uses high-quality, wear-resistant PU belts with excellent friction and elasticity, effectively preventing belt slippage during carton conveying and ensuring stable, accurate feeding performance. ![]() | Uses conventional industrial rubber belts that are more prone to wear, aging, and cracking, increasing the risk of feeding slippage during long-term operation. ![]() |
